Porno for Pyros have lived up to their promise and released their first new song in 26 years. The original lineup of Perry Farrell, Stephen Perkins, Peter DiStefano, and Martyn LeNoble have shared “Agua.” Give it a listen below.

The band just announced the rescheduled dates of their 2024 tour, which they have now dubbed their “farewell tour.” The new song is inspired by dolphin encounters that Porno for Pyros members had while surfing in the 1990s. “Getting together with these guys has been some of the most fun, the happiest times in my life,” Farrell recently said in a statement.
